Matt Croydon mentions this:
"Christian Lindholm at Nokia took the wraps off of a life recording application that spans the mobile phone, personal computer, and the web. The project is still in the concept phase, but looks quite promising. Experiences (text, pictures, audio, or video) can be taken on your mobile phone and synchronized and archived with your personal computer. You can then sync and share certain information with everyone on the web."
